Pandas dataframe တွင် ကော်လံတစ်ခုတည်းကို ဝိုင်းလုပ်နည်း


ပန်ဒါ DataFrame ကော်လံတစ်ခုတည်းတွင် တန်ဖိုးများကို ဝိုင်းရန် အောက်ပါအခြေခံ syntax ကို သင်သုံးနိုင်သည်။

 df. my_column = df. my_column . round ()

အောက်ဖော်ပြပါ ဥပမာသည် ဤ syntax ကို လက်တွေ့တွင် မည်သို့အသုံးပြုရမည်ကို ပြသထားသည်။

ဥပမာ- Pandas DataFrame တွင် ကော်လံတစ်ခုတည်းကို ဝိုင်းဖွဲ့ခြင်း။

အမျိုးမျိုးသောအားကစားသမားများနှင့်ပတ်သက်သောအချက်အလက်များပါ ၀ င်သောအောက်ပါပန်ဒါ DataFrame ရှိသည်ဆိုကြပါစို့။

 import pandas as pd

#createDataFrame
df = pd. DataFrame ({' athlete ': ['A', 'B', 'C', 'D', 'E', 'F'],
                   ' time ': [12.443, 15.8, 16.009, 5.06, 11.075, 12.9546],
                   ' points ': [5, 7, 7, 9, 12, 9]})

#view DataFrame
print (df)

  athlete time points
0 A 12.4430 5
1 B 15.8000 7
2 C 16.0090 7
3 D 5.0600 9
4 E 11.0750 12
5 F 12.9546 9

အချိန် ကော်လံရှိ တန်ဖိုးတစ်ခုစီကို အနီးဆုံးကိန်းပြည့်သို့ ပတ်ရန် အောက်ပါကုဒ်ကို အသုံးပြုနိုင်သည်။

 #round values in 'time' column of DataFrame
df. time = df. time . round ()

#view updated DataFrame
print (df)

  athlete time points
0 A 12.0 5
1 B 16.0 7
2 C 16.0 7
3D 5.0 9
4 E 11.0 12
5 F 13.0 9

အချိန် ကော်လံရှိ တန်ဖိုးတစ်ခုစီကို အနီးဆုံးကိန်းပြည့်အဖြစ် ဝိုင်းထားသည်။

ဥပမာအားဖြင့်:

  • 12,443 ကို 12 သို့ လှည့်ပတ်ခဲ့သည်။
  • 15.8 ကို 16 သို့ ဝိုင်းထားသည်။
  • 16.009 ကို 16 သို့ လှည့်ခဲ့သည်။

နောက် … ပြီးတော့။

ကော်လံတစ်ခု၏တန်ဖိုးများကို တိကျသောဒဿမနေရာများဆီသို့ လှည့်ပတ်ရန်၊ ထိုတန်ဖိုးကို round() လုပ်ဆောင်ချက်တွင် ရိုးရှင်းစွာသတ်မှတ်ပါ။

ဥပမာအားဖြင့်၊ အချိန် ကော်လံရှိ တန်ဖိုးတစ်ခုစီကို ဒဿမနေရာနှစ်ခုသို့ ပတ်ရန် အောက်ပါကုဒ်ကို အသုံးပြုနိုင်သည်။

 #round values in 'time' column to two decimal places
df. time = df. time . round ( 2 )

#view updated DataFrame
print (df)

  athlete time points
0 A 12.44 5
1 B 15.80 7
2 C 16.01 7
3 D 5.06 9
4 E 11.08 12
5 F 12.95 9

အချိန် ကော်လံရှိ တန်ဖိုးတစ်ခုစီကို ဒဿမနှစ်နေရာသို့ ဝိုင်းထားသည်။

ဥပမာအားဖြင့်:

  • 12.443 ကို 12.44 သို့ လှည့်ထားသည်။
  • 15.8 ကို 15.80 သို့ လှည့်ထားသည်။
  • 16.009 ကို 1601 သို့ လှည့်ခဲ့သည်။

နောက် … ပြီးတော့။

အခြားကိန်းဂဏာန်းကော်လံများ၊ အမှတ်များ ၊ မပြောင်းလဲကြောင်းကိုလည်း သတိပြုပါ။

ထပ်လောင်းအရင်းအမြစ်များ

အောက်ဖော်ပြပါ သင်ခန်းစာများသည် ပန်ဒါများတွင် အခြားဘုံလုပ်ဆောင်ချက်များကို မည်သို့လုပ်ဆောင်ရမည်ကို ရှင်းပြသည်-

အညွှန်းမပါဘဲ Pandas DataFrame ကို ဘယ်လို ပရင့်ထုတ်မလဲ။
Pandas DataFrame တွင်အတန်းအားလုံးကိုပြသနည်း
Pandas DataFrame ရှိ ကော်လံအားလုံး အမျိုးအစားကို စစ်ဆေးနည်း

မှတ်ချက်တစ်ခုထည့်ပါ။

သင့် email လိပ်စာကို ဖော်ပြမည် မဟုတ်ပါ။ လိုအပ်သော ကွက်လပ်များကို * ဖြင့်မှတ်သားထားသည်